The kit has these pretty die cut flowers and pearls. I wanted to add a touch of lace to give it a more vintage feel. These lace flowers did the trick. I actually took the bottom piece of the flower off as I thought they were too bulky and used it with the flowers in the kit. I love how my flower cluster turned out...
Of course everyone wants to know who is who. I printed the details using my computer and a word doc. Print first on plain paper until you get it the size you want. Then adhere the pattern paper over the text. Hold it up to a light to make sure its positioned correctly. Then run it through your printer again.

Here are some close ups. Designers Note: The circles were stamped with Java Powderpuff Chalk ink using things like the cap to my glue bottle and a sponge dauber turned upside down.
I used a vellum quote from the Babies/ Kids/ Family Itty Bitty Vellum Quotes Box Set and mounted it on the same paper I used for my background. The quote was perfect.
